Specifications
Maxim Integrated MAX705CSA technical specifications, attributes, parameters and parts with similar specifications to Maxim Integrated MAX705CSA .
  • Factory Lead Time
    6 Weeks
  • Mounting Type
    Surface Mount
  • Package / Case
    8-SOIC (0.154, 3.90mm Width)
  • Surface Mount
    YES
  • Number of Pins
    8
  • Operating Temperature
    0°C~70°C TA
  • Packaging
    Tube
  • Published
    2001
  • JESD-609 Code
    e3
  • Pbfree Code
    yes
  • Part Status
    Active
  • Moisture Sensitivity Level (MSL)
    1 (Unlimited)
  • Number of Terminations
    8
  • ECCN Code
    EAR99
  • Terminal Finish
    Matte Tin (Sn)
  • Subcategory
    Power Management Circuits
  • Technology
    CMOS
  • Terminal Position
    DUAL
  • Terminal Form
    GULL WING
  • Peak Reflow Temperature (Cel)
    260
  • Number of Functions
    1
  • Supply Voltage
    5V
  • Reflow Temperature-Max (s)
    NOT SPECIFIED
  • Base Part Number
    MAX705
  • Output
    Push-Pull, Totem Pole
  • Pin Count
    8
  • Qualification Status
    Not Qualified
  • Supply Voltage-Max (Vsup)
    5.5V
  • Power Supplies
    5V
  • Supply Voltage-Min (Vsup)
    1V
  • Number of Channels
    2
  • Power Dissipation
    471mW
  • Adjustable Threshold
    YES
  • Reset
    Active Low
  • Voltage - Threshold
    4.65V
  • Number of Voltages Monitored
    1
  • Reset Timeout
    140ms Minimum
  • Supply Current-Max (Isup)
    0.35mA
  • Length
    4.9mm
  • Width
    3.9mm
  • RoHS Status
    ROHS3 Compliant
  • Lead Free
    Lead Free
